Hey team — handing off the color-contrast audit for the Bramblefox dashboard. Most failures were in the muted-gray buttons and the warning banners; fixes ship next sprint. If customers report hard-to-read text before then, log it against the audit ticket so Priya can triage. The full list of flagged components and their status is tracked on this page.

runbook for yawig-hadup: https://confluence.tolvaqio.internal/spaces/build/settings/spaces/1d526a27483adb48

## Changelog — Ledgerline Billing Worker v4.2

Renamed `BILLING_SWAP_MODE` to `BILLING_BLUEGREEN_STRATEGY` to reflect that the worker now supports full blue-green deploys, not just symlink swaps. Old name is read for one release, then removed. Both colors share the same payment-gateway credentials during cutover, so the staging env file must include the gateway token before either color boots. Add the following line to `.env.staging` now:

env line for bagep-kahog: COURIER_KEY29=01a76d5cfb57bb603ef6ce027d10d

Handover: CSV Import Wizard (Grainfeld)

From Odalys to whoever maintains this next. Wizard lives in `grainfeld-importer`. Known issues: delimiter sniffing fails on semicolons with quoted fields; retry queue drains slowly after 50k rows. Tests are in `spec/import`. Do not touch the encoding fallback without reading the notes in the repo wiki first. Staging credentials vault is sealed; to reopen it you'll need the recovery passphrase below.

strongbox words: druath-quenael

Hi, welcome to on-call for the Marrowfield partner SFTP drop. Each night, partners upload inventory files that our ingest job picks up at 02:00. The most common page is a missing or malformed file; never delete anything from the drop directory, as partners cannot re-upload until morning. Quarantine suspect files instead. The complete runbook, including the quarantine procedure and escalation order, lives here.

runbook for tagug-hafog: https://jira.lumiclabs.internal/projects/pages/pages/9773c0d8